What Are Ruby on Rails WebSockets?
WebSockets are a protocol that enables two-way communication between a client and server. Unlike traditional HTTP requests, WebSockets maintain a persistent connection, allowing data to flow in both directions continuously. In Ruby on Rails, WebSockets are typically implemented using Action Cable, a framework built into Rails for handling real-time features.
This setup simplifies the process of adding live updates to applications while ensuring seamless integration with existing Rails features. Businesses can now enhance their platforms with functionalities like live notifications, collaborative tools, and real-time analytics.
Key Advantages of Using Ruby on Rails WebSockets
With WebSockets, applications can instantly respond to user actions, creating a more engaging experience. This is particularly valuable for messaging apps, stock trading platforms, or any system where timely information is critical.
WebSockets reduce overhead by maintaining a continuous connection rather than repeatedly opening and closing HTTP requests. This improves performance and lowers server load, which is essential for scaling applications efficiently.
Interactive features like notifications, live feeds, and updates improve user engagement. By delivering content instantly, applications retain users longer and increase satisfaction.
Action Cable allows developers to implement WebSockets without relying on third-party tools. Its integration with Rails’ MVC architecture ensures maintainable and organized code, which is crucial for enterprise-grade projects.
Popular Use Cases of Ruby on Rails WebSockets
WebSockets are ideal for building chat systems where messages appear instantly without refreshing the page. This feature enhances communication and supports collaborative environments.
From social media feeds to project management tools, WebSockets ensure that users receive timely updates. This capability is crucial for platforms where up-to-date information drives engagement.
Games often require rapid communication between the server and players. Ruby on Rails WebSockets can manage real-time multiplayer interactions effectively.
Stock tickers, cryptocurrency dashboards, and trading platforms rely on real-time data. WebSockets provide the speed and reliability necessary for these high-stakes environments.
